Output 12f7966d96b4f7f0da794f17f304d98d9fde91aa08f19f7bf15a3bc85df02399:1

value
546346862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 98054ced9766d6d6084dc006b06769aac423c337 OP_EQUAL
address
3FYpyzDC1NxZjKgawAozU7VFvQGre6Hb4B
transaction
12f7966d96b4f7f0da794f17f304d98d9fde91aa08f19f7bf15a3bc85df02399
confirmations
189983
spent
true